假冒()jiǎmào(jia3mao4)
假冒 (jiǎmào) refers to the act of impersonating or counterfeiting something or someone. It is commonly used in contexts involving fraud or deception, such as fake products or identity theft, where an individual or item is presented as something authentic or legitimate.

Cultural Note
In China, counterfeit goods are a significant issue, especially in markets where fake luxury items can be found. The term 假冒 often surfaces in discussions about consumer protection and the fight against intellectual property theft.

Quick Contrast
伪装 (wěizhuāng) refers to disguise or camouflaging, while 假冒 (jiǎmào) specifically involves impersonation or counterfeiting with intent to deceive.

Usage Notes
Be careful not to confuse 假冒 with similar terms like 假 (false) or 冒 (to risk). This term is more formal and is often used in legal contexts to describe fraud. It frequently collocates with words like '商品' (shāngpǐn, products) or '身份' (shēnfèn, identity).

Common Mistakes
Learners often confuse 假冒 with 伪造 (wěizào, to forge), which specifically refers to forgery rather than impersonation. For example, saying '他假冒了文件' (He counterfeited the documents) should be corrected to '他伪造了文件' (He forged the documents).
